What does Bleu de Chanel actually smell like?

The original 2010 Eau de Toilette is built around a fresh, woody-aromatic structure designed to feel clean and versatile rather than heavy or overpowering:

  • Top notes: Grapefruit, lemon, mint and pink pepper
  • Heart notes: Ginger, nutmeg, jasmine and Iso E Super
  • Base notes: Incense, cedar, vetiver, sandalwood, patchouli, labdanum and white musk

It opens sharp and citrusy, softens into a slightly spicy, woody heart, and settles into a warm, musky, incense-tinged base. That structure is a big part of why it works for so many occasions — fresh enough for daytime, warm enough to hold up in the evening.

Longevity and projection

As with most fragrances in this price bracket, expect Blue Ocean to perform well for the first few hours with moderate projection before settling into a closer, skin-level scent. Designer Eau de Parfum and Parfum concentrations are formulated with a higher percentage of fragrance oil and generally last longer and project further — that's part of what you're paying the premium for.
